Output 734924e63694d47d21776b80ad70ccdcf3c737ae4298cca1df00415bb6de8fe4:6

value
35140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3c81c08e3b03ed2f7e8eb7ab9b07953713a5492 OP_EQUAL
address
3KYDQoYLdEaTbW38C31KxKn6h53eivTDnC
transaction
734924e63694d47d21776b80ad70ccdcf3c737ae4298cca1df00415bb6de8fe4
confirmations
456658
spent
true